Re: profiler hooks — plugin authors should not assume the Grebewatch sampler runs continuously. It batches allocation events and flushes on a budget, so your overlay will lag unless you respect the flush interval. Also, per-plugin sample quotas are enforced host-side; exceeding them silently drops events rather than erroring. Document this in your plugin README. The host-enforced defaults are as follows.

constants for yaduf-fahag:
BUDGETS = {
    "kelix": 528,
    "briwyn": 734,
}

Subject: Key rotation for the Lumenfare pricing experiment API

Hello support team,

We have rotated the credential used to read assignment data for the Lumenfare ticket-pricing experiment. If a customer asks why they saw a different fare, this API tells you which variant they were in. The previous key is now disabled, so please update your lookup tool with the new key below.

gateway credential: vxb3-o9a

## Deployment

FormulaCell evaluates user-supplied formulas inside a seccomp-restricted worker pool with no network access and a hard CPU ceiling per evaluation. Each deployment must pin the sandbox profile explicitly; the service refuses to start with an unpinned profile. Reviewers should verify that production workers never inherit host environment variables. The sandbox settings required for production are as follows.

config for yahof-tajop:
zorath:
  pin: 7493
  metrics_host: metrics.zorath.tolvaqsys.internal
  tenant: praiel
  seal: seal_fd9cd4f1

# Building Access — Fennick Works Hardware Lab

This page covers night-shift access to the hardware lab in Building C. Between 22:00 and 06:00 the main corridor doors are locked, so enter via the east stairwell. Badge in at the stairwell reader first; otherwise the lab door will not accept your credentials. Lights are motion-activated and may take a moment. Sign the logbook on entry and exit. For night-shift staff, the lab door accepts the following code.

badge for fafop-badug: bdg-JJFKXZ-87629223